I don't believe in Karma per se!.

Since we've already suggested that reincarnation isn't a part of the discussion, I won't go there!.

Regarding then the question of whether we get what we deserve in this life--no, plainly we don't!. Firefighters save lives, yet struggle to make ends meet on their public salaries; pornographers like Bob Guccione and Hugh Hefner make multi-millions!. Teachers don't earn what they're worth; political appointees to clerical positions do (locally, there's a parking meter enforcement officer who's making more than most teachers)!.

Take it beyond the realm of money; how many devoted spouses have paid dearly in the emotional realm when their selfish partners divorced them!? What bad karma has been earned by the 9-month-old whose brutish father throws her against the garage door!?

In general, I buy the notion that "what goes around, comes around" and I try to do good in part for that reason!. But I don't necessarily expect that good to come around to me in equal measure!. I'm mostly operating according to the categorical imperative, as best I can!.Www@QuestionHome@Com
